⚠️ Know the Signs of Meningitis – It Could Save a Life ⚠️

At JMS First Aid Training, we believe awareness saves lives. Meningitis can develop quickly, so recognising the symptoms early is extremely important.

🧠 Symptoms in Teenagers & Adults:
• High temperature (fever)
• Severe headache
• Stiff neck
• Sensitivity to light
• Nausea or vomiting
• Confusion or difficulty concentrating
• Drowsiness or difficulty waking
• Cold hands and feet, limb pain, pale or mottled skin
• Seizures (fits) in some cases

🚨 The Meningitis Rash
A red or purple rash that does not fade when pressed (the glass test) can be a sign of meningitis. However, not everyone develops a rash, so don’t wait for it before seeking medical help.

👶 Symptoms in Babies & Toddlers:
• High-pitched or unusual cry
• Floppy, unresponsive or very sleepy
• Refusing feeds
• Vomiting
• Bulging soft spot (fontanelle) on the head
• Pale, blotchy or mottled skin
• Cold hands and feet
• Stiff body or jerky movements

❗ What To Do
If you suspect meningitis, call 999 or go to A&E immediately. Early treatment is critical.

🚨 Benedict’s Law is now in place in schools – is your setting prepared? 🚨

With the introduction of Benedict’s Law, schools and educational settings must be ready to recognise and respond quickly to anaphylaxis, a life-threatening allergic reaction. Ensuring your staff are trained and confident to act could save a life.

At JMS First Aid Training, we offer a Practical Anaphylaxis Training Course designed specifically for schools, nurseries, and childcare settings.

✅ 1-hour practical course
✅ Delivered at your setting
✅ Gives staff the skills and knowledge to recognise anaphylaxis and act quickly
✅ Hands-on practice using adrenaline auto-injector trainers
✅ Builds staff confidence to respond in an emergency

🚑 Could you help someone who suddenly collapsed?

If someone is unconscious but breathing normally, placing them in the recovery position can help keep them safe until emergency services arrive.

⚠️ When should you use the recovery position?
In line with UK first aid guidance, you should use it when someone:
✔ Is unresponsive
✔ Is breathing normally
✔ Needs help keeping their airway clear

❗ Why is it so important?
Putting someone on their side helps to:
✅ Keep their airway open
✅ Stop them choking on vomit, blood or saliva
✅ Allow fluids to drain away from the mouth

📞 Always remember:
1️⃣ Check for danger
2️⃣ Check if they respond
3️⃣ Check breathing
4️⃣ Call 999 or 112
5️⃣ Place them in the recovery position and keep checking their breathing until help arrives.

💡 Knowing what to do in those first few minutes could save a life.

🌿Forest School First Aid Course – Limited Places Remaining! 🌿

We’ve still got a few places left on our upcoming Forest School First Aid course, taking place at the beautiful Evenley Wood Garden on 23rd–24th April.

This course will be delivered by Jan, owner of JMS First Aid Training, who brings a wealth of experience and a passion for practical, confidence building first aid training.

🌲 Why is this course ideal for Forest School leaders?
Delivering sessions outdoors brings unique risks and challenges. This specialist course is tailored specifically for those working in woodland and outdoor environments and covers:
✔️ Managing incidents in remote locations
✔️ Environmental injuries (burns, bites, stings, hypothermia)
✔️ Children & outdoor-specific first aid scenarios
✔️ Practical, hands-on learning relevant to forest school settings
✔️ Meeting Forest School first aid requirements

Whether you’re running regular forest school sessions or outdoor learning activities, this course will give you the knowledge, confidence and practical skills to respond effectively in an emergency.
